Guild Care’s Home Care service provides reliable, person-centred support that helps people stay safe, comfortable and independent at home.

Based in Worthing, the home care service covers surrounding areas including East Preston, Shoreham and Lancing.

The local charity that has supported Worthing for more than 90 years.

Every visit is at least 60 minutes, allowing time for unhurried support and conversation.

Review from Donald H (Son of Client) published on 15 February 2018 Submitted via Postal Card
Overall Experience
It was very reassuring to me in the knowledge that my dad would be receiving regular visits by a person who would give him a hand every day with his regular activities as his health deteriorates. He greatly enjoys the brief company this brings.

My only concern, however, is that one particular carer just gets to know dad on a more personal level and then this person is changed for someone different and small differences occur which is not ideal.

Lulu Job Title: Domiciliary Care Coordinator
Lulu

Hi, I’m Lulu and I’ve been part of the Guild Care Home Care team since July 2002. I came from a completely different background and had never worked in care before, but joining this incredible team has been one of the most rewarding experiences of my life.

In my role as a Care Coordinator, I support clients and colleagues in lots of different ways. I carry out new needs assessments, risk evaluations, and medication and manual handling assessments. I also help ensure our brilliant care workers feel confident and competent in areas such as medication and manual handling.

No two days are ever the same, but the support and dedication of the team make every challenge worthwhile. I’ve seen so much positive change over the years and feel proud to have been part of Guild Care’s journey for more than two decades.
